[SOLVED] Solving for X help

Homework Statement


sin(60-x)=2sinx need to find x


i have no idea on how to solve it.
 
Physics news on Phys.org
  • #2
Well the first thing I would do would be to expand the sine function on the left hand side using the multiple angle formula.
 
  • #3
thanks i figured it out. i forgot that sin(x-y)=sinxcosy-sinycosx
